二维数组作为函数参数传递剖析(C语言)(6.19更新第5种)

(int daytab[][13]) f(int (*daytab)[13])   甚至会有人告诉你多 数组 作为 参数传递可以省略第一 ,其他 不能省略。然而你对这种形式并不满意:如果事先限定了 数组的大小, 函数的泛用性就要大打折扣了 ...
来自: 开发者社区 > 博客 作者: 长征6号 浏览:15 回复:0

[总结]C语言二维数组作为函数的参数

  前言:今天在实现装配线调度程序时候,用到了 数组,并将其 作为 函数参数。在写程序的时候,遇到一些问题,即 数组函数参数应该如何正确表示。我写程序的错误如下程序所示: 1 #include <cstdio&gt ...
来自: 开发者社区 > 博客 作者: anker_rabbit 浏览:1186 回复:0

编程实践中C语言的一些常见细节

时间了。C99的新特性(1)&&C99的新特性(2)C99的新特性(3)&&&3.关于 数组  这个比较容易让人迷惑,旧作一篇供参考: 数组 作为 函数 参数传递剖析(C语言)(6.19更新第5种 ...
来自: 开发者社区 > 博客 作者: 长征6号 浏览:4 回复:0
推荐

阿里云试用中心,为您提供0门槛上云实践机会!

0元试用32+款产品,最高免费12个月!拨打95187-1,咨询专业上云建议!
广告

《C++程序设计教程(第3版)》——导读

 “文件包含”处理6.3 条件编译第7章 数组7.1 数组的定义及应用7.1.1 一 数组的定义及使用7.1.2 一 数组 作为 函数 参数7.1.3多 数组的定义及使用7.1.4  数组 作为 函数 参数7.2 ...
来自: 开发者社区 > 博客 作者: 华章计算机 浏览:318 回复:0

往篇博文更新日志

;7.28   数组 作为 函数 参数传递剖析(C语言)(6.19更新第5种)    增加对C99中直到运行时才确定大小的数组的分配位置在栈上的讨论链接。&  malloc() 参数为0的情况 ...
来自: 开发者社区 > 博客 作者: 长征6号 浏览:12 回复:0

往篇博文更新日志

中文注释7.29&  malloc() 参数为0的情况    文末增加了两篇相关很有参考价值的博文的链接。    又增加了根据stackoverflow上的 参数为负值的情况的分析。&7.28   数组 作为 函数 参数 ...
来自: 开发者社区 > 博客 作者: 长征6号 浏览:6 回复:0

指针数组,数组指针,函数指针,main函数实质,二重指针,函数指针作为参数,泛型函数

*的时候能够取出一整个 数组出来。 数组指针:(一个指针指向了数组,一般和 数组搭配使用)。下面的(p+1)表示的是加过20个字符。 3、 函数指针:在gcc编译1、指针 数组 ...
来自: 开发者社区 > 博客 作者: 涂作权 浏览:156 回复:0

《C语言及程序设计》实践参考——二维数组当函数参数

返回:贺老师课程教学链接【项目1- 数组函数 参数】定义一个 函数来完成对 参数 数组中元素的排序工作, 函数声明如下:int sum(int array[ ][4],int m,int n); //该 函数完成对array 数组中的前m行和n列元素求和 ...
来自: 开发者社区 > 博客 作者: 贺利坚 浏览:134 回复:0

C语言及程序设计提高例程-24 数组名作为函数参数

贺老师教学链接  C语言及程序设计提高 本课讲解用 数组元素作 函数实参#include <stdio.h>int gcd(int m,int n) return n ...
来自: 开发者社区 > 博客 作者: 贺利坚 浏览:222 回复:0

二维数组的查找及向函数传递二维数组问题

null问题:在一个 数组中,每行的元素从左到右是递增的,每列元素从上到下是递增的。写一个 函数,查找一给定的元素是否在此 数组中输入:一个 数组,和一个待查找的数输出:待查找的数在 数组中输出“YES",否则输出&rdquo ...
来自: 开发者社区 > 博客 作者: 技术mix呢 浏览:7 回复:0

C语言及程序设计提高例程-36 多维数组作函数参数

贺老师教学链接  C语言及程序设计提高 本课讲解用多 数组名作 函数 参数#include <stdio.h> int max_value(int array[][4]);int ...
来自: 开发者社区 > 博客 作者: 贺利坚 浏览:216 回复:0

(九十四)函数和二维数组

;————————— 数组的标准格式是: 数组名[行数][列数]在 函数和指针的时候,我们将 数组 作为 参数传递给 函数的时候,是这样的 ...
来自: 开发者社区 > 博客 作者: 零零水 浏览:290 回复:0

C语言:通过指针函数输出二维数组中每个学生的成绩

)[4],int n)//float(*p)[4]是 数组指针,指向有4个float元素的 位数组的首行& & float *pt;& & pt = *(p + n);& & return pt ...
来自: 开发者社区 > 博客 作者: zting科技 浏览:5 回复:0

c++ 动态分配二维数组 new 二维数组

++) = k++; } } //输出 数组 for(int i = 0;i < 16;i++) for(int j = 0;j < 5;j ...
来自: 开发者社区 > 博客 作者: 技术小阿哥 浏览:7 回复:0

页面上的二维数组怎么样传到Struts的form中去?一维能进去,可是二维不知道方法....请指点该

的list。 怎么样才能取到这样的 数组的值呢? struts1.2.X google得知 引用 主要是先在Action中或ActionForm中处理好,生成满足输出格式的数据形式: 先用 数组name1[0]、name1[1],再用ArrayList ...
来自: 开发者社区 > 论坛 作者: 刁个浪当j 浏览:323 回复:0

数组例子2:二维数组中的行列互换和按钮控件数组实现计算器界面(暂不支持计算功能,仅界面及简单输入)

null1. 数组中行列互换数组的行列互换,大概实现以后功能12345678行列互换前:123456789行列互换后:147258369 ...
来自: 开发者社区 > 博客 作者: 日久不生情 浏览:11 回复:0

java二维数组如何转化成一维数组

冒泡排序javajava 数组现在是将一个 数组进行冒泡排序,是不是得先转化为一 数组. 数组`int arr[{13,1,9},{8,5},{20,40}]` ...
来自: 开发者社区 > 问答 作者: 蛮大人123 浏览:214 回复:1

《C和C++代码精粹》——2.8 数组作为参数

当你把 数组 作为 参数传递给一个 函数,正如所预期的那样,是传递了指向数组第一个元素的指针。因此,可以在调用的 函数中永久地改变 数组元素的值。在程序清单2.12的 函数f中,地址&a[0]按值传递给指针b,因此表达式b[i]就和表达式a[i]完全是一样的了 ...
来自: 开发者社区 > 博客 作者: 异步社区 浏览:166 回复:0

Java的int数组能直接传给数据库存储过程作为参数吗?

[] provincesArray)”(存储过程)来初始化“provincesList”变量。该变量是: Type RowsOfProvinces is table of number; 类型的。 请问:假设使用servlet捕获到了 参数,并将其放入一个int数组,那么这个int 数组该如何传递给后台的存储过程? ...
来自: 开发者社区 > 论坛 作者: 魔法小神童 浏览:267 回复:1

如何将二维数组传入二维指针中?

有个 函数void f(int **mat,int m,int n) 如何将一个数组,比如说是int a[3][4]正确的传进去?如果直接使用f((int**)a,3,4)来调用的话, 函数里面直接写mat[i][j]的话会报错。请问应该如何操作? ...
来自: 开发者社区 > 问答 作者: a123456678 浏览:151 回复:1

请问Byte * 作为字节数组参数,为何返回只有8位?

)]);`结果是只有buffer中的前8个: `1,2,3,4,5,6,7,8`这种情况,不管是 函数参数还是返回值都是这样,这是什么原因? 但如果在声明完`const Byte buffer[] = {1,2,3,4,5,6,7,8,9,10};`后,直接`sizeof buffer `是 10个。 对指针还是不太了解 ...
来自: 开发者社区 > 问答 作者: 爵霸 浏览:272 回复:1

c#简单实现二维数组和二维数组列表List<>的转置

null刚看到网上一篇博文里用sql实现了行列转置。sql server 2005/2008只用一个pivot 函数就可以实现sql server 2000很多行的复杂实现。提到转置,立刻想起还在求学阶段曾经做过的一个练习,用c语言实现 数组的转置 ...
来自: 开发者社区 > 博客 作者: 嗯哼9925 浏览:8 回复:0

c#简单实现二维数组和二维数组列表List<>的转置

null刚看到网上一篇博文里用sql实现了行列转置。sql server 2005/2008只用一个pivot 函数就可以实现sql server 2000很多行的复杂实现。提到转置,立刻想起还在求学阶段曾经做过的一个练习,用c语言实现 数组的转置 ...
来自: 开发者社区 > 博客 作者: 嗯哼9925 浏览:4 回复:0

Java中怎么把函数作为参数传给另一个函数

我想把fun()、funQ()、funR()、funP()传到out 函数中,然后out 函数根据传进来的具体 函数函数从k=1到10的值输出,现在怎么可以把 函数 作为 参数传递![screenshot](https://oss-cn-hangzhou ...
来自: 开发者社区 > 问答 作者: 蛮大人123 浏览:334 回复:1

Java数组冒泡排序与二维数组

.int[ ][ ] i=,,}; &&//声明一个int类型标识符为i,行长度为3,列长度为3,并且初始化给予 参数值的 数组&&&4.int[ ][ ] i=[ ][ ],,}; &&//声明 ...
来自: 开发者社区 > 博客 作者: 技术小阿哥 浏览:9 回复:0

数组的初始化和二维数组、指针与数组

:float&rain[5]&[12] 首先,rain[5]表示一个包含五个元素的数组,至于每个元素的情况,需要查看声明的其余部分。剩余的便是float【12】,表示12浮点数的 数组。总之,该 数组表示:rain具有5个元素,并且每个元素都 ...
来自: 开发者社区 > 博客 作者: 技术小阿哥 浏览:0 回复:0

java在定义二维数组时定义第二层数组出现的问题

://oss-cn-hangzhou.aliyuncs.com/yqfiles/6e879bfc75d3971dcd3dceb994b131d7ef4fe9d7.png)java在定义 数组时定义第二层 数组出现的问题 ...
来自: 开发者社区 > 问答 作者: 蛮大人123 浏览:239 回复:1

Java 数组 之 二维数组 扫雷实例

.println("请输入列号:"); int col = in.nextInt(); int value = thundes[row][col];//从 数组中获得的值 //判断是否扫到了雷 for (int i = 0 ...
来自: 开发者社区 > 博客 作者: verejava 浏览:39 回复:0

Java 数组 之 二维数组

nullhttp://www.verejava.com/?id=16992693216433```public class BinaryArray , , }; // 数组遍历输出 for (int i = 0; i ...
来自: 开发者社区 > 博客 作者: verejava 浏览:26 回复:0

一维数组,二维数组,三维数组,数组与指针,结构体数组,通过改变指针类型改变访问数组的方式

);   }   system("pause");} 作为通过 函数改变 数组中各各 参数的值,和打印相关的知识点 ...
来自: 开发者社区 > 博客 作者: 涂作权 浏览:152 回复:0

MFC类库之CArray作为函数参数和返回值

;& 作为 函数 参数:&#include&lt;Afxtempl.h&gt;&//定义 函数。void ansnode(int num,CArray&lt;double,double& ...
来自: 开发者社区 > 博客 作者: 技术小胖子 浏览:7 回复:0

《Python数据科学指南》——1.13 将函数作为参数传递

作为 参数传递Python支持高阶 函数功能:将一个 函数 作为另一个 函数参数传递。###1.13.1 准备工作我们将前面一个例子中的 函数square_input ()重写,以此演示一个 函数是如何被 作为另一个 函数参数进行传递 ...
来自: 开发者社区 > 博客 作者: 异步社区 浏览:289 回复:0

java中如何用函数返回值作为post提交的参数?

1.我想实现的功能是在java程序中导入HttpURLConnection类,然后将 函数的值 作为post方法要提交的 参数,最后显示在显示台上。2.要用到的 函数是自己写的可以显示实时计算机cpu、内存、硬盘利用率的一个方法,返回值是String ...
来自: 开发者社区 > 问答 作者: 小旋风柴进 浏览:364 回复:1

Table-values parameter(TVP)系列之二: 利用DataTable将其作为参数传给SP

;& dbo.OrderItem$Insert& ,在ADO.NET中利用DataTable对象,将其 作为 参数传给存贮过程&& 相信大家对DataTable的利用已经非常熟悉了,在此主要以Sample为主。& ...
来自: 开发者社区 > 博客 作者: 技术小阿哥 浏览:8 回复:0

C语言 全局变量作为线程回调函数的参数传值后再改变其值,线程获得的值是否会随之改变 变

一个全局变量var,并在main 函数里赋值为0。经过一段时间后,创建一个线程并将这个全局变量 作为 参数传给线程回调 函数。在线程运行一段时间后,再在main 函数里改变var的值,这样,线程里面所获得的var的值是否会随之改变? ...
来自: 开发者社区 > 问答 作者: 杨冬芳 浏览:266 回复:2

函数名作为参数,如果在过程中调用

; exception         when others then         return V_RESULT;     end FUNC_GAME_VF_CAL; 函数, 参数, 调用, create, replace ...
来自: 开发者社区 > 论坛 作者: 阿芙嘉朵 浏览:152 回复:9

成员函数不能作为pthread——create的参数

因为,成员 函数有一个隐含的this指针。 因为,成员 函数有一个隐含的this指针。 ...
来自: 开发者社区 > 博客 作者: 云雷 浏览:301 回复:0
< 1 2 3 4 ... 4186 >
共有4186页 跳转至: GO

新品推荐

你可能感兴趣

热门推荐

企典文档内容 商标申请信息 商标注册信息 云计算服务器排行榜 大数据产品榜单